Before anyone goes racing off to look for the WW dove, BBW duck or even
Clark's Grebe, please be advised that many good birders spent time looking
for these species shortly or immediately after they were reported, and
neither the dove nor duck were refound.  The dove sighting was brief, and
the duck sighting was of an immature bird (as I understand it) making ID
more challenging.  There were observers at the dove sight from 15 min.
after its discovery until almost dark (4 hrs).  I am not questioning the ID
of these birds (that is the difficult job of the records committee), merely
informing readers of your chances if you decide to chase.

Also, as Keith already alluded to, he spotted the Clark's grebe prior to
myself.  Had I not been helping with a survey yesterday, I would not have
been fortunate enough to be at Thielke at the right time to relocate this
bird.  Indeed, I know of several good birders who checked the lake several
times over the weekend and did not see this species.

Of course, if anyone does relocate the WW dove or BBW duck, please share
this with the rest of the group.

Hello MN bird friends.  Thought you might be interested to hear what's at
Bear River Refuge, Utah.

Bear River Migratory Bird Refuge
Box Elder County

Recent happenings:  Colonial bird surveys in June yielded an estimated 9200
White-faced Ibis nests, 157 Snowy Egret nests, 68 Cattle Egret nests, 78
Black-crowned Night Heron nests, 1000 Franklin Gull nests and about 20
Great Blue Heron.  Just about all of the young have now fledged from the
nests accounting for large feeding flocks of each species being observed on
the tour route.  Other surveys estimated 62 Caspian Tern and 140 Forster's
Tern nests.
California Gulls and Double-crested Cormorants occupied interior Refuge
islands where 1203 gull and 238 Cormorant nests were found.

Notable sightings from the tour route include Stilt Sandpiper, Western and
Clark's Grebe young, Semipalmated Plover, Red-necked Phalarope, and
Solitary Sandpiper.  I did see Pink Floyd last week in one of the interior
Refuge units so he should show up in the tour loop sometime?

43% of the birds counted were observed from the tour loop.
